Dear Senator [Senator’s Last Name],

I am writing to request your assistance with a fiancé visa case that is experiencing significant delays. My name is [Your Name], and I am a U.S. citizen residing in [Your City, State]. My fiancé(e), [Fiancé(e)’s Name], is a citizen of [Fiancé(e)’s Country].

We filed the I-129F, Petition for Alien Fiancé(e), with USCIS on [Date of Filing]. The case receipt number is [Receipt Number]. According to the USCIS processing times, our case is significantly outside the normal processing timeframe.

These delays are causing considerable emotional distress and financial strain. We are eager to begin our lives together in the United States.

I would be grateful if your office could inquire into the status of our case and help expedite its processing. I have attached copies of our I-797C Notice of Action form.

Thank you for your time and consideration of this important matter. I can be reached at [Your Phone Number] or [Your Email] if you require any further information.

Sincerely,
[Your Name]

How to Write Sample Letter To Senator About Fiance Visa

Subject Line – Setting the Tone

Crafting the perfect subject line is paramount; it’s your first impression. Be succinct and direct.

  • Example: “Inquiry Regarding K-1 Fiance Visa Application – [Your Name] and [Fiance’s Name]”
  • Include both your names for clarity.
  • Mention the specific visa type, in this case, K-1.

Salutation – Addressing with Deference

Begin with a formal salutation, demonstrating respect for the Senator’s office.

  • Use “The Honorable [Senator’s Full Name]”
  • Follow with “Dear Senator [Senator’s Last Name],”
  • Avoid overly familiar greetings.

Introduction – Contextualizing Your Plea

Immediately state the purpose of your letter. Clarity averts ambiguity.

  • Declare that you are writing to solicit assistance with your fiance’s K-1 visa application.
  • Briefly introduce yourself and your fiance.
  • State your residency within the Senator’s constituency.

Body – Narrating Your Predicament

This is where you provide details about your situation. Be thorough yet concise.

  • Include your fiance’s full name, date of birth, and country of origin.
  • State the date you filed the I-129F petition.
  • Provide the receipt number issued by USCIS.
  • Explain any difficulties encountered with the application, such as prolonged processing times or requests for additional evidence (RFEs).
  • Articulate the emotional distress caused by the separation.
  • Avoid hyperbole; present facts dispassionately.

Supporting Documentation – Substantiating Your Claim

Mention that you’ve included copies of pertinent documents.

  • State that you are enclosing copies of the I-797C Notice of Action and any other relevant correspondence with USCIS.
  • Emphasize that these documents corroborate the details outlined in your letter.
  • Do not send original documents; only copies.

Call to Action – Defining Your Request

Clearly state what you hope the Senator can do for you. Define your desired outcome precisely.

  • Respectfully request the Senator’s office to inquire into the status of the K-1 visa application.
  • Ask if they can expedite the process or provide any insight into the delay.
  • Express your gratitude for their time and consideration.

Closing – Concluding with Gratitude

End the letter with a professional closing.

  • Use “Sincerely,” or “Respectfully,”
  • Type your full name beneath your signature.
  • Include your phone number and email address for easy contact.

Frequently Asked Questions: Sample Letter to Senator About Fiancé Visa

This section addresses common inquiries regarding writing a letter to your senator about a fiancé visa case. Understanding the process and purpose of such a letter can help you advocate effectively for your loved one.

1. Why would I write to a senator about a fiancé visa?

You might write to your senator to request assistance with a fiancé visa application that is experiencing significant delays or has encountered unusual obstacles. A senator’s office can inquire on your behalf and potentially expedite the process.

2. What information should I include in the letter?

Include your name, address, and contact information; your fiancé’s name, date of birth, and country of origin; the case number assigned by USCIS; a concise explanation of the issue; and a specific request for assistance.

3. Is there a specific tone I should use when writing to my senator?

Maintain a formal and respectful tone. Clearly and politely state your concerns and the reasons for seeking assistance. Avoid emotional language or accusatory statements.

4. What kind of assistance can a senator’s office provide?

A senator’s office can inquire with USCIS about the status of your case, request an explanation for delays, and potentially advocate for its timely processing. They cannot guarantee a specific outcome.
